Importance of Accident Reports for Law Enforcement

The significance of accident reports in law enforcement lies in their ability to provide an objective account of the incident, aiding in the investigation and analysis of traffic accidents. These reports serve as crucial documentation that captures essential details regarding the accident, including the location, date, time, and parties involved.

By recording factual information about the incident, accident reports help law enforcement agencies piece together the events leading up to the accident, determine liability, and identify potential contributing factors. Additionally, accident reports provide valuable evidence that can be used in legal proceedings and insurance claims.

The objective nature of these reports ensures that all parties involved are treated fairly and that the investigation is conducted without bias or personal interpretation. Consequently, accident reports play a vital role in promoting transparency, accountability, and public safety within the realm of law enforcement.

Role of Accident Reports in Insurance Claims and Legal Proceedings

Accident reports serve as crucial pieces of evidence in insurance claims and legal proceedings. They provide objective documentation of the events and contribute to the determination of liability and compensation.

These reports contain detailed information about the accident, including the date, time, location, and parties involved. They also document the conditions at the time of the accident, such as weather and road conditions.

Additionally, accident reports often include statements from witnesses and involved parties, as well as diagrams and photographs of the scene. This comprehensive documentation helps insurance companies and legal professionals assess the circumstances surrounding the accident and make informed decisions regarding liability and compensation.
